Step 4: Timezone handling in exports. Heads up — after moving to Larkspur Reports v5, all scheduled exports render timestamps in the workspace timezone instead of UTC. Customers on the old Pemberly plan will see their CSV columns shift by a few hours, which is expected, not a bug. If someone insists on UTC, flip their workspace back via the admin panel before re-running the export. Don't edit the database directly. For reference, the export service ships with these defaults.

deployment values, yagef-yawip:
ELIOX_PIN=5303
ELIOX_METRICS_HOST=metrics.eliox.paliqworks.corp
ELIOX_LOG_LEVEL=error
ELIOX_TENANT=praiel

Subject: New subscription tier — quick board update

Hi everyone — we're ready to soft-launch the "Meridian Plus" tier next month. Early testing with the Oakhollow cohort looks promising: conversion from the free plan sat around 7%, and churn on the trial group was lower than the standard tier. Pricing lands between our current two plans, so cannibalization risk is modest. Marketing kicks off in three weeks. Before you see the public messaging, there's one piece of context the board should have first.

internal memo for kahif-hawip: Headcount on the Quenix team goes from 3 to 140 by the end of January. Gross margin on Quenix came in at 5 percent against a plan of 5 percent.

Quick orientation for folks new to Quillpad: wiki permissions are role-based, not page-based. Editors, Curators, and Stewards each get a capability bitmask, and the cache layer memoizes lookups per session. Don't hand-roll checks — use `can()`. Cache lifetimes and lookup limits matter a lot here, so here are the constants we currently run with.

tuning constants:
THRESHOLDS = {
    "kelix": 280,
    "druvan": 756,
    "oliael": 399,
}

### Handover: Addresswise widget (Renko → Sable)

State as of Friday: autocomplete works on checkout and signup; profile page still uses the legacy lookup. Debounce tuning done; Marwick district edge cases fixed. Open items: keyboard nav on mobile, and the rate-limit errors during the Tuesday spike. Tests green except the flaky geocode mock. Sable owns it from Monday. Current widget service config is as follows.

config for tagaf-bawif:
[norok]
host = norok.ordinworks.local
user = norok_svc
database = norok_prod